Blackridge station, operated by ScotRail, may not have a ticket office, but it provides accessible ticket machines for easy ticket collection and purchase. There's an induction loop available for those with hearing impairments, and smartcard validators are present to assist with efficient travel. Although staff assistance isn't available on-site, help points and customer service via email can offer ample support when needed.
While there are no direct facilities for refreshment or ATMs at the station, the environment is thoughtfully designed to ensure accessibility and ease of movement for everyone. Step-free access is offered throughout the station and to both platforms, qualifying it as a Category A station, making it fully accessible for those in wheelchairs or with mobility aids. Car and bicycle parking facilities are available, with 49 car spaces and 20 sheltered bicycle stands to support those driving or cycling to the station.
Connecting from Blackridge station is a breeze with various transport links. For details of local bus services, you can visit Traveline Scotland or call their 24-hour hotline. Taxis are readily available, with detailed specifications available via TrainTaxi. Additionally, passengers can benefit from the Rail Replacement Service that operates from the station car park for uninterrupted travel during times of network disruptions.

The station is equipped with essential facilities to ensure a smooth and convenient travel experience. The ticket office operates from Monday to Friday between 07:30 and 10:00, complemented by available ticket machines allowing for easy pickup of tickets purchased online. For those with accessibility needs, the station boasts step-free access throughout, with lifts from the ticket hall to both platforms, making it easier for everyone to travel.
You'll also find seating areas under canopies on both platforms, ideal for those looking to relax while waiting for their train. Although there are no toilets or baby changing facilities on site, rest assured that the presence of CCTV enhances security throughout the station. For refreshment needs, the coffee kiosk on Platform 2 serves up delightful brews, with additional high street shops and a flower stall adding to the station's charm.
Traveling to and from Hampstead Heath station is a breeze thanks to its well-connected network of transport links. There's no need to worry if you encounter any disruptions; rail replacement services are accessible via Bus stop B in Constantine Road and Bus stop D in Pond Street. Additionally, onward journeys by bus are supported with detailed planning guides available here, ensuring a hassle-free commute. For further connectivity, changing at West Hampstead provides seamless access to First Capital Connect services for those traveling to Gatwick and Luton airports.
